21、Children in England mustn’t work until they are 13.They need to have a work permit(许可)to start working.

The jobs teenagers can do

The hours teenagers(13 and 14 year olds)can work

Delivering(送) newspapers

  Many teenagers will get up early to deliver newspapers to houses in their local area before going to school.They are known as Paperboys or Papergirls.

Babysitting

    Looking after young children in their  home while their parents have gone out for the evening is a popular job for teenagers,as they get money for watching children and television all at the same time!

Helping the Milkman

    From the age of 14 some teenagers help the milkman deliver milk to houses.

Other popular jobs

    Working in a shop;Office work;Washing cars;In a cafe or restaurant.

School Days

    Not more than 2 hours in one day during the following periods:

Morning:7 a.m.-start of school

Evening:close of school-7 p.m.

Saturdays:Up to 5 hours between 7 a.m.and 7 p.m.

Sundays:Up to 2 hours between 7 a.m.and 11 a.m.

Term time:Up to 12 hours a week(Including weekends)
